Abstract

A system comprising an amplifier for amplifying signals of frequencies less than one kilohertz generated by a vibration sensor and using the amplified signal to amplitude modulate a carrier signal at a frequency in excess of one kilohertz and applying the amplitude modulated carrier signal to a sensor interface circuit.

Claims (3)

1. A system comprising a vibration sensor and sensor interface previously developed for sensing detonations at frequencies greater than one kilohertz on automobile engines for the measurement of mechanical vibration of a much lower frequency on industrial equipment, further comprising an amplifier for amplifying signals of frequencies less than one kilohertz generated by the vibration sensor and an amplitude modulation circuit that uses the amplified signals to amplitude modulate a square wave carrier signal having a predetermined duty cycle at a frequency in excess of one kilohertz and applying the amplitude modulated square wave carrier signal to the vibration sensor and sensor interface circuit, wherein said vibration sensor and sensor interface uses an integrator to process the amplitude modulated square wave carrier signal to determine a value for the measured level of the vibration.

2. A system according to claim 1 , where the system comprises a microprocessor that is connected to the vibration sensor and sensor interface and said microprocessor is programmed to perform the final signal processing to determine a dimensionless numeric value representing the average level of vibration.

3. A system according to claim 2 , wherein the amplitude modulation circuit used for waveform conversion is an analog switch controlled by a square wave derived from a crystal oscillator.
